The 79335edo divides the octave into 79335 equal parts of 0.015 cents each. It is the denominator of the next convergent for log23 past 31867, before 111202, and has a fifth which is about (7.9970873)*(10^-8) cents stretched.

Theory

79335edo has a consistency limit of only 5, though its performance in the 2.3.5.11.17.29 subgroup is admirable for a convergent.
